gpt4 book ai didi

python - 将数据框从特定行插入到现有 csv

转载 作者:太空宇宙 更新时间:2023-11-03 21:41:27 25 4
gpt4 key购买 nike

我有一个现有的 csv 文件,我想从 csv 的顶行插入更多行。如果使用 pandas.to_csv 似乎没有办法,有什么想法吗?

例如现有文件:

Date     lowprice  openprice
2018-9-28 10 11
2018-9-27 12 11.5

我想插入这个数据框

2018-10-2  10.90    11
2018-10-1 11 12

进入这个 csv 以便:

Date     lowprice  openprice
2018-10-2 10.90 11
2018-10-1 11 12
2018-9-28 10 11
2018-9-27 12 11.5

最佳答案

您可以按如下方式执行此操作:

  • 将原始数据读入DataFrame
  • 将要添加的数据插入到 DataFrame 中的正确位置
  • 将 DataFrame 写入 csv 文件

这是唯一现实的方法;无法删除或插入内容到文件中,您只能用新数据覆盖它。

关于python - 将数据框从特定行插入到现有 csv,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52828042/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com